Split the coconut shell (the center, hard, round part of the coconut – not the husk) evenly in half. This can be done by sawing or hand cracking – your choice. • Bake the shell in a 350 degree F oven for around 20 minutes to dry out the “meat” and separate it from the shell. • Remove the partially dried coconut meat from the shell. Eat it if you like… • Measure the circumference of the shell. • Divide the circumference by three. • Mark hole placement for three holes approximately half an inch (one centimeter) from the edge of the lip and equally spaced around the circumference. •
